Welcome Bonus and Promotions

A star section of any O’Reels Casino review is the bonus desk. Offers change, but here’s what you can reasonably expect:

  1. Welcome Package:
    Usually includes a deposit match and/or free spins on selected slots. Watch for:
    • Wagering (e.g., 30x–50x bonus or bonus+deposit).
    • Game Weighting (slots usually 100%; live/table often contribute less).
    • Max Bet while wagering (often around €/$/£2–5).
    • Win Caps on free spins (e.g., winnings limited unless you fully convert).
    • Expiry Windows (e.g., use free spins within 24–72 hours; complete wagering within 7–30 days).
  2. Reload Bonuses:
    Weekly or weekend reloads that match a smaller percentage of your deposit. Good for regulars.
  3. Free Spins Galore:
    Tied to new slot launches or seasonal promos. Nice if you like trying new releases without committing your entire lunch money.
  4. Cashback / Lossback:
    Sometimes daily or weekly, often a percentage of net losses. Check if it’s real money or bonus money (huge difference).
  5. Tournaments & Prize Drops:
    Leaderboards with cash or free spins prizes; network drops from certain providers can trigger random rewards while you play.

11) What are the wagering requirements?
It varies by bonus (e.g., 30x–50x). Game weighting applies (slots usually 100%; tables/live often less). Respect max-bet rules while wagering to avoid forfeiture.

32) Do bonus winnings have caps?
Sometimes. Free-spin and no-deposit bonuses often have win caps; matched-deposit bonuses might not, but T&Cs rule—always confirm.

36) What happens if the game crashes?
RNG game outcomes are recorded server-side; on reconnection the round usually resumes or settles fairly. If in doubt, contact support with time/game details.

37) How do I know a game’s RTP or volatility?
Open the game’s info/help panel. Many studios list RTP, volatility (low/medium/high), paytable, features, and rules there.
